Archi Tech Software - references
Bar X is proud to list the following projects on which our software was used.
Commercial Energy Analysis (DOS)
Small Hospitals Energy Management Program, State of Texas 1993
This program was developed (initially as a spreadsheet application) to perform quick, accurate analyses of several small, community hospitals for this State program of energy conservation projects. In the final report of the entire project to the Governor's Energy Office, the projects done with this software were shown to be more varied and had greater savings than other projects done simultaneously in the same engineering office for the same program. The software has since been developed into a stand-alone application, with help screens, pull down menus, and all the other common features of modern software.
LoanStar Energy audit of the San Antonio State School, Department of Mental Health & Mental Retardation
350,000 square foot facility of over thirty separate historic buildings were analyzed for energy savings opportunities for modifications to the building envelope: windows, wall insulation, roof insulation and attic ventilation. The software proved instrumental in allowing auditors to focus on the most effective projects in this extremely complex undertaking.
LoanStar Energy audit of the San Antonio State Hospital, Department of Mental Health & Mental Retardation
400,000 square foot facility of over fifty buildings, most of which were built in the early 1900's, was analyzed for energy savings opportunities for modifications to the building envelope: windows, wall insulation, roof insulation and outside air ventilation. In addition to major projects studied, the auditors were able to evaluate many low-cost projects accurately and confidently for the client.
Federal Bureau of Prisons Energy Audit, Alexandria LA
The President recently signed into law the requirement of all federal facilities to reduce energy consumption by 20% by the turn of the century. These facilities were relatively new and already applied many of the latest technologies. The software helped to target some good energy conservation projects quickly and accurately, in hours, instead of the many days of computer runs that would have been required using a full simulation program such as DOE II or EZ DOE.

Re-Lamping Analysis
Stephen F. Austin State office building, Austin Texas
The data from a renovation of this ten story office building were input in the program as a test run. The calculations showed that using the existing fixtures, and three lamp types of varying wattage and light output, the owner could save $10,000 a year in utility bills. The program automatically selected the lowest wattage lamp for each space to provide the IES standard light level. This is a typical office building, with the same 3-lamp 2X4 fixtures everywhere so that remodels would not require a fixture retrofit. Re-aligning the lamps is an ideal way to customize the lighting with each retrofit.
